Anantapali - Athmallik, Angul

Anantapali is a village situated in the Athmallik tehsil of Angul district, Odisha. It is located approximately 10 km from Athmallik and around 91 km from Anugul . Aida serves as the Gram Panchayat for Anantapali village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Anantapali is 404865. The village covers a total geographical area of 212 hectares and falls under the 759125 pincode. Athamallik is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.

Anantapali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Athmallik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Sambalp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Anantapali

According to the 2011 Census, Anantapali village had a total population of 830 people, including 419 males and 411 females, living in 226 households. The sex ratio was 981 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 71.07%, with male literacy at 83.38% and female literacy at 58.40%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 388,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 14.

Transport and Connectivity of Anantapali

Anantapali is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.

ConnectivityStatusNearest Availability
Public Bus ServiceNoAvailable within 5-10 km
Private Bus ServiceNoAvailable within <5 km
Railway StationNo-

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Athamallik to Anantapali is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Anugul to Anantapali is about 91 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
